Bank Operation Center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Bank Operation Center in the United States is $102,252.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$49. Salaries at Bank Operation Center typically range from $89,638 to $115,976 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Saint Paul?

Understanding the cost of living near Saint Paul is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Bank Operation Center.
Saint Paul's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.5 (1.5% more expensive than US average; 4.5% more than MN average). State capital, slightly more affordable housing than Minneapolis. Metro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Bank Operation Center,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Bank Operation Center sal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$230 (Heating significant)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$120 (Metro Transit mon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,750 - $4,200+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
